Data Site Checklist

Site Characteristics

Zoning: Complete as BP as recommended by Gensler which includes data center development. Property is already zoned and planning commission approval is not required. (Speed 2 Market)

Dimensions:
165 acre parcel reserved specific for data park development. Parcel designated for economic development use. 30-day property transfer timeframe. Adjacent property under contract of an additional 40 acres.

Distance From Interstates:
Five miles. Fall 2011 begin construction of new I-80 interchange bypass direct to the site.

Distance From Airports:
Nearest small airport is 1.1 miles from site and site is outside of flight path.

Distance From Railways:
1.6 miles.

Distance From Water and Communications Towers:
No towers, water or other in the immediate area.

Distance From Pipelines:
No major fuel pipelines above or below ground in the immediate area.

Distance From Grain Elevators:
2 miles

Topography:
Perfectly flat.

Prior Use:
Farm ground purchased for economic development. No farm leases exist on the ground.

Water, Electric, Sewer:
All infrastructure in place with up to 100 MW substation already onsite. Sewer and water complete. (Water loop) Onsite wells connected to country’s largest aquifer.

Access:
Paved public roadways. Main arterial with future direct access to Interstate 80.

Flood Plain:
Site and access path is not in flood plain. Site is not located down stream from a dam.

Surrounding Properties:
Nearest development is a ½ mile, non- hazardous. Land restrictions on the 116.1 acres can be set with maximum setbacks. Site is not adjacent to state or federal buildings. Area overlay restrictions possible upon request.

Emergency Services:
All services available. Nearest fire house located 1.1 miles at airport. Class II fire rating today.

Storm Water Retention:
Storm water retention can be handled onsite or potentially distributed to nearby NRD controlled outfall channel.

Environmental:
Phase I complete on all 205 acres under control or option. No environmental concerns identified.
 

Location Characteristics

Fiber: Charter, Verizon Business, Windstream, Qwest, AT&T, Frontier, Pinpoint, and Nebraska Link. Completion of onsite F5 carrier hotel scheduled 3Q 2011. Possible incentives available for installation of prospective company owned fiber.

Vendor Response Time:
IBM Field Service Engineer in Kearney. Disciplines and existing contractual obligations include AS400\RISC\X-Series\Sun\XIV\HP\Net App and Cisco. In addition, local vendors with disciplines in Cisco, HP, Nortel and Avaya. Interstate bypass direct to site with Cherry Avenue project. Lincoln < 2 Hrs. Omaha < 3 Hrs.

Geothermal Cooling:
Site sits atop the country’s largest aquifer. Site wells onsite with drainage channel potentially available for used cooling water disposal. Ogallala aquifer average site water temp. 52°-55°.

Free Cooling:
The location of the data site allows for free cooling during 4,000 hours of the year. Daily temperature Avg. 48.7°-49.9°.

Workforce:
6,750+ University of Nebraska at Kearney student workforce offering hands on Cisco, Avaya, Nortel plus CSIS programs. Central Community College covers a 25 county region offering 33 career and technical programs as well as customized business training.

Nebraska Advantage:
The Nebraska Advantage program allows for sales, wage and personal property tax exemptions. The program is a contractual incentive between the company and Nebraska Department of Revenue over a period of up to 10 years. Advantage to your company are set incentives not subject to appropriations or administrative change.

Location Advantages:
Kearney is located on Interstate 80, Highway 30 and within 15 miles of Highway 6 & 34. Kearney is home to the University of Nebraska at Kearney, Buckle corporate headquarters ($750 million company), and Cabela’s Catalog primary call center. AT&T has a POP located onsite at Cabela’s. Extensive options for connectivity as a result of existing industry.
